PostBank banks on Technology Associates Kenya & HP.

Late FY 2004, Technology Associates  Kenya won Kenya’s largest data centre project, bagging the coveted PostBank Kenya deal. Beating SUN and IBM, Technology Associates Kenya and our partners HP positioned the HP Alpha GlobalServer 1280, an 8 processor powerbox using the industry leading COD (capacity-on-demand) specifications to win this hugely sought deal.

Kenya’s largest bank, serving over 3 million customers over a large country-wide branch network, will use the new platform to process the bank’s netSymbols core banking application. A solution from System Access, netSymbols runs off Oracle 9i and demonstrated the best benchmark on the Tru64 Unix platform by the bank’s IT department. The exercise was carried out in an unprecedented lab-test program at HP Labs in France. The entire evaluation of the proposals for this project was undertaken in one of the most professional exercises in the country.

The project also included the installation of the regions largest Storage Area Network (SAN), with HP’s largest storage line in the EVA 5000 system, an ultra-high performance, ultra-high capacity and ultra-high availability "virtual" RAID storage solution offering scalability upto 35 TB on end- to-end 2GB fibre channel technology. HP OpenView DataProtector software and HP Openview Storage Management Appliance software provide centralised configuration, management and monitoring of the entire SAN fabric, while simplifying management tasks and reducing cost.
